How Much Does a Master’s in Vocational Rehabilitation Counseling from St. Cloud State University Cost?

$8,731 Average Tuition and Fees

St. Cloud State University Gradu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time graduate students at St. Cloud State University paid an average of $654 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$431 per credit hour. Information about average full-time graduate student t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$7,607$11,780
Fees$1,124$1,124

Does St. Cloud State University Offer an Online Master’s in Vocational Rehabilitation Counseling?

St. Cloud State University does not offer an online option for its vocational rehabilitation counseling master’s deg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the St. Cloud State University Online Learning page.

St. Cloud State University Master’s Student Diversity for Vocational Rehabilitation Counseling

24 Master's Degrees Awarded
70.8% Women
12.5%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 24 students received their master’s degree in vocational rehabilitation counseling.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

About 70.8% of the students who received their Master’s in vocational rehabilitation counseling in 2019-2020 were women. This is less than the nationwide number of 79.7%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 12.5% of the vocational rehabilitation counseling master’s degrees at St. Cloud State University in 2019-2020. This is lower than the nationwide number of 49%.
